Mt. Laurel Garden Club holds annual fall luncheon

Submission by the Mt. Laurel Garden Club

Photo: Mt. Laurel Garden Club/Special to The Sun: Sue DeNight and Fran Dever, two of the Garden Club co-chairs, checking out their table.

The Mt. Laurel Garden club held it’s annual fall luncheon, “The Beauty of Fall”, on Nov. 11 at the Indian Springs Country Club. President Gloria Stevens welcomed 240 guests to the event. Proceeds go to the club’s scholarship awards program.

Co-chairs Sue DeNight, Fran Dever and Elaine Priebe along with their member chairs and committees were able to provide an outstanding array of gift baskets and boards, special raffles including a Dine Around tree and four Super Baskets. Guests were entertained by a fabulous fashion show by Marlene’s of Collingswood, which had the audience singing, clapping and planning their next shopping trip.
